Gambia-Tanzania Trade: In 2023, Gambia exported $17.8k to Tanzania. The main products that Gambia exported to Tanzania were Tractors ($10.6k) and Cars ($7.26k). Over the past 5 years the exports of Gambia to Tanzania have increased at an annualized rate of 9.35%, from $11.4k in 2018 to $17.8k in 2023.

In 2023, Gambia did not export any services to Tanzania.

Tanzania-Gambia Trade: In 2023, Tanzania exported $87.2k to Gambia. The main products that Tanzania exported to Gambia were Jute and Other Textile Fibers ($46.8k), Twine and Rope ($23.4k), and Other Vegetable Fibers Yarn ($17k). Over the past 5 years the exports of Tanzania to Gambia have decreased at an annualized rate of 9.42%,  from $143k in 2018 to $87.2k in 2023.

In 2023, Tanzania did not export any services to Gambia.

Comparison In 2023,  Gambia ranked 138 in total exports ($3.16B), and does not have data regarding Economic Complexity Index. That same year, Tanzania ranked 116 in the Economic Complexity Index (ECI -1.13), and 99 in total exports ($11.3B).

This map shows whether countries import more from Gambia or Tanzania. Each country is colored based on the difference in imports they receive from Gambia and Tanzania or the difference in the growth in imports.

In 2023, countries that imported more from Gambia than Tanzania included Kazakhstan ($2.91B), Guinea-Bissau ($59.3M), and Greece ($25.2M).

In 2023, countries that imported more from Tanzania than Gambia included India ($1.74B), United Arab Emirates ($1.62B), and Uganda ($1.35B).

We estimate the export potential of an economy for each product and destination using an extension of the bilateral relatedness model of Jun et al. (2019).This extended gravity model considers similarities among products and geographies and explains more than 50% of the variance in future trade flows.
